The Basil IgG blood test analyses your immune system’s response to basil by measuring specific IgG antibodies in the blood. Elevated IgG levels may suggest a delayed sensitivity, which can sometimes contribute to symptoms such as bloating, headaches, skin issues, or fatigue. Unlike immediate food allergies, IgG-related reactions can appear hours or days after consumption. This test is useful as part of a broader food sensitivity assessment.

What the Test Measures
This test measures the level of IgG antibodies produced by your immune system in response to basil. It helps identify potential food sensitivities that may be contributing to ongoing or unexplained symptoms.
